LAM climbing is a fairly simple trick that allows you to climb vertical surfaces with only a couple of LAMs (or other granades). The thing is that the LAMs you place don't go off when you get near them (even if they did, you could still just deactivate them before they blew up), so you can safely stick one on a wall and jump on top of it without it exploding (you may want to disarm it anyway incase an NPC wanders too close. Now you're on top of the LAM, crouch and lean left or right, and slap another LAM on the wall. Jump on that one, crouch, and retrieve the lower one. Then simply repeat this process of crouch-leaning, attaching LAMs, jumping on them, and retrieving.
If you have the speed aug upgraded sufficiently (3 slots, maybe less) you can speed this process by not crouching when you attach a LAM to the wall, and your enhanced jumping will let you make it on top of the LAM anyway. As I recall, you can still retrieve the lower LAM while crouching using this method.
